Fabric & Performance: Super 120s Merino

Super 120s describes the fineness of the wool fibers, not a measure of quality alone. In flannel, this micron range offers a sweet spot—luxuriously soft against the skin yet durable enough for weekly wear. The fabric starts as a twill that’s gently milled to raise a short, even nap. That nap traps air for insulation, increases drape, and subtly diffuses light for a sleek, matte appearance.

Merino brings natural stretch, odor resistance, and moisture management that synthetics try to imitate. Compared with coarser woolens, Super 120s flannel sits lighter on the shoulder and recovers its shape between wears. The result is a suit that warms without overheating, moves with you on commutes, and looks polished after hours in a chair.

If you want all-day comfort without giving up tailored structure, this construction is the upgrade your cold-weather closet deserves. Compared with higher-numbered superfines, Super 120s tends to pill less and maintain edge definition longer, especially at elbows and trouser seats.

That makes it a practical luxury—supple in hand, yet not too delicate for real life. The milling process also enhances resilience by compacting the weave, which helps the suit recover after a long day of movement. In practice, you get elevated comfort with dependable structure season after season, not a one-winter novelty.

Fit & Construction

Flannel’s body and drape reward clean lines. Aim for a close-to-the-body fit through the chest and seat, with enough room to layer a fine knit when needed. A slightly extended shoulder and moderate waist suppression flatter most builds, while higher armholes improve mobility and maintain a sharp sleeve line. For trousers, a mid-rise with a gentle taper lengthens the leg and sits neatly over boots or oxfords.

Construction details matter. A canvassed chest shapes the lapel roll and helps the jacket mold to you with wear; sturdy pocketing and bartacks reinforce stress points. Consider a two-button, notch-lapel template for versatility, or choose peak lapels on a three-piece for ceremony polish. Functional sleeve buttons, side adjusters, and a half-lined back add refinement without flash.

With flannel, restraint reads luxurious—the fabric’s texture is already doing the talking. Pay attention to balance. Flannel’s visual weight welcomes slightly wider lapels and a touch more cuff break than your summer suit. Side vents keep the back clean when you sit, and pick-stitching along the lapel adds quiet refinement without flash.

Inside, consider a breathable lining to regulate temperature from morning commute to late dinner. Properly proportioned, a flannel suit frames the wearer rather than wearing them—sleek, confident, and ready for any room.

Sustainability & Longevity

Merino wool is a renewable fiber, and quality flannel is designed to be repaired, not replaced. By investing in a well-built suit, you reduce long-run waste compared with cycling through lower-grade garments.

The nap disguises minor scuffs and refreshes with light brushing, extending the time between cleanings. Because Merino naturally resists odor and wrinkles, you’ll launder less and steam instead—saving water and energy.

Longevity also comes from timeless design. Classic colors, proportional lapels, and a balanced silhouette remain relevant long after trends pass. When alterations are needed, robust seams and generous inlays allow your tailor to fine-tune fit for years. Retire heavily worn trousers into separates and commission a replacement pair to prolong the jacket’s life.

Treat your flannel well and it will return the favor, aging with dignified character season after season. Responsible ownership also means mending early. Reinforce trouser hems, replace loosened buttons promptly, and refresh pocket bags before they fail. Small maintenance extends lifespan dramatically and costs far less than replacement.

Choose sturdy horn or corozo buttons that can be re-sewn and withstand winters. By building a rotation of two pairs of trousers per jacket, you halve seat wear and keep the suit presentable for years, lowering your wardrobe’s environmental footprint.

Flannel vs. Worsted Suits

Both start with wool, but wear quite differently. Worsted suits are smooth, crisp, and a touch shiny—great for warm weather and high-formality boardrooms. Flannel is milled from a twill, raising a soft nap that turns down the gloss and turns up the warmth. That texture hides wrinkles, softens edges, and makes colors look deeper and more nuanced, especially in grey and navy.

If you own a worsted already, add flannel as your cold-season counterpart. You’ll notice how a charcoal flannel photographs richer, how shoulders appear stronger without padding, and how the jacket settles cleanly when seated. Worsted excels in heat and strict formality; flannel wins for comfort, versatility, and camera-proof elegance in cooler months.

Together, they form a complete tailored wardrobe—crisp for summer, plush for winter—so you’re covered year-round with purpose-built fabrics. Texturally, flannel softens formal lines, so a wider range of shirts and knitwear work underneath. Worsted can feel stark with casual layers, whereas flannel welcomes them, making it easier to dress correctly across mixed-dress-code days.

If you’re often photographed—presentations, events, social content—notice how flannel avoids glare and keeps edges smooth. It’s the fabric that flatters in real life and on camera, delivering the most wearable sophistication when temperatures fall.

Care & Maintenance

Keep cleaning gently to preserve the nap. Brush with a soft clothes brush after wear to lift lint and redistribute fibers. Hang the suit on wide, shaped hangers so the shoulders relax. Steam lightly to release travel creases; avoid heavy pressing that can crush texture. Rotate between wears to let the wool recover naturally and maintain shape.

Spot clean minor marks and leave full dry cleaning for end-of-season or true spills. Ask your cleaner to use a wool-friendly process and to protect the nap. Store with cedar to deter moths, and use breathable garment bags rather than plastic. If the nap looks flat, a careful once-over with a garment brush restores life. Proper care keeps flannel looking refined, comfortable, and ready whenever the temperature drops.

Press from the inside with a cloth if you must crease trousers; heavy direct ironing can glaze the surface. Between seasons, give the suit a day of fresh air away from sunlight to release stored smells. If storage space is tight, fold the trousers along the natural crease and roll the jacket around a knit to prevent sharp folds. Treat maintenance as ritual rather than chore and the fabric will reward you with seasons of dependable elegance.

Travel & Business Performance

Flannel thrives on the road because the nap disguises creases from flights and long meetings. Pack the jacket inside-out, shoulders together, and roll the trousers from the hem to the waistband to minimize fold lines. On arrival, hang both pieces, give them a light steam, and let gravity do the rest. The fabric’s natural stretch keeps you comfortable through commutes, presentations, and dinners without the limp look synthetics can develop.

For frequent travelers, consider a two-trouser setup to double the suit’s lifespan. A half-lined back improves breathability while keeping structure where it counts. Pair with wrinkle-resistant shirts and rubber-tipped hangers for quick resets in hotel rooms. In darker colors, flannel projects authority on video calls and in person, while remaining quietly luxurious up close—exactly the balance modern business demands.

Meeting marathon on Monday and a flight on Wednesday? Rotate trousers to spread wear and keep knees sharp. A compact travel steamer earns its space in any carry-on and helps revive the nap after unpacking.

Between trips, rest the suit for a day before storage so residual moisture can dissipate. With thoughtful routines, flannel becomes a reliable business partner—refined, resilient, and always ready for the next agenda.
